A complicated or difficult situation, especially one that is difficult to get out of: In a situation, process, or journey that is particularly strange, problematic, difficult, complex, or chaotic, especially one that becomes increasingly so as it. When someone goes “down the rabbit hole,” it means they spent a lot of time on an activity, perhaps more than they originally intended. We usually use “down the rabbit hole” when someone goes off in a pointless. She once went down that political rabbit hole. Used especially in the phrase going down the rabbit hole or falling down the rabbit hole, a rabbit hole is a metaphor for something that transports someone. The common phrase down the rabbit hole is one we use to describe when someone ventures into the unknown or a situation that’s bizarrely perplexing and difficult to understand, so it sucks you in with a search for answers. It can also refer to an intense and disorienting exploration of ideas and concepts. A mental place that’s confusing, disorienting, and hard to escape. Go down the rabbit hole.
